Hackers phoning by themselves Impact professionals released a manifesto July 19 to text-sharing internet site Pastebin that calls on AshleyMadison mother company passionate existence news to close off two of the online dating services or they will certainly “dump” all of the information they will have stolen. Additionally they started dripping username and passwords from several of Ashley Madison’s users, which apparently amounts significantly more than 37 million, mostly in the usa and Canada.
The tool of Ashley Madison is actually a reminder that no internet site or private information may be certain to continue to be safe against determined assailants. Thus businesses and buyers must prepare appropriately. Listed below are six takeaways:
1. Treat Buyer Information As A Responsibility
Any web site try a potential target for shakedown designers. For this reason it pays to determine all painful and sensitive info getting accumulated and take every possible precaution to either secure they – or preferably stay away from keeping it after all.
“Ashley Madison was learning exactly what much more legitimate online services identified not long ago: consumer information is a responsibility, perhaps not a secured item,” says security expert and Johns Hopkins college cryptography professor Matthew Green via Twitter. (altro…)
